Scotts Head, located on the stunning Caribbean island of Dominica, offers a unique vantage point where the Atlantic Ocean meets the Caribbean Sea. This breathtaking peninsula boasts incredible panoramic views and a diverse marine life that is unparalleled in the region. Scotts Head is known for its striking volcanic landscapes, lush greenery, and tranquil blue waters, making it a standout destination for nature enthusiasts and adventure seekers alike.
The key feature of this area is its picturesque headland, shaped by ancient volcanic activity. The region’s geology provides not only beautiful vistas but also a haven for distinctive marine ecosystems. Beneath the waves, the Scotts Head Soufriere Marine Reserve presents vibrant coral reefs teeming with colorful fish, making it a top location for both snorkeling and diving. The charm doesn't stop there; the historical significance of Scotts Head adds a rich layer to your visit. It holds a British and French colonial past, evident in some remaining historical artifacts.
Whether you’re looking to experience aquatic adventures or simply bask in its natural beauty, Scotts Head is a must-visit gem that promises both relaxation and exploration.
Driving Directions: Scotts Head is about an hour's drive from the capital, Roseau. Take the main road south through Soufriere, following signs to Scotts Head.
